Finite Duration Rifting, Melting and Subsidence at Continental Margins,the a nhydrous manl le solidus. The qu antity of melt generated depends on four principal factors: the degree of lilhospheric thinning; the potential temperature of the asthenospheric mantle; the thickness of the lithosphere prior to rifting; and t he duration of rifting. Stresses Associated with Continental Break-Up,lop as the lithosphere thins are not large enough to have much influence on the tectonic development. A source of sufficiently large renewable extensional stress to cause lithospheric failure is the hot, low-density upper mantle of the type associated with a plume. Gravity Anomalies and the Thermal and Mechanical Structure of Rifted Continental Margins,sediment loading by flexure. Two main types of edge effect have been recognised: a long-wavelength, high-amplitude “single” associated WIth high rigidity. strong, margins and a short-wavelength, low-amplitude “double” associated with low rigidity , weak. margins. Nature of Thin Crust Across the Southwest Greenland Margin and its Bearing on the Location of the Oe of thin upper crust overlying a serpentinized mantle. The nature of the crust in this zone, however, remains in dispute. Interpretation that this is thinned continental crust is in conflict with the interpretation based on magnetic data which suggest it to be oceanic. Backarc Evolution and Ophiolite Formation, to discuss a possible relationship between the opening of the Japan Sea and the formation of the Ophiolite belt. It is speculated that the Ophiolite belt was formed by slicing of the lithosphere and uplift of serpentinized mantle peridotite in Miocene times. Backarc Evolution and Ophiolite Formation,belt was formed by slicing of the lithosphere and uplift of serpentinized mantle peridotite in Miocene times. Slicing of the lithosphere was induced by the opening of the Shikoku Basin (a part of the Philippine Sea Plate) shortly after the opening of the Japan Sea.作者: 安定 時(shí)間: 2025-3-26 16:39 作者: Addictive 時(shí)間: 2025-3-26 19:28 作者: Adrenal-Glands 時(shí)間: 2025-3-26 23:34 作者: PALL 時(shí)間: 2025-3-27 01:50

Finite Duration Rifting, Melting and Subsidence at Continental Margins, We present results from a uniform pure-shear lithospheric stretching model for melt generation and for subsidence at continental margins rifted at realistic finite rates. The Edge Experiment and the U.S. East Coast Magnetic Anomaly,ing reflectors alone are responsible for the ECMA. The crustal section here represents the Initial Oceanic Crust which is thicker and possesses higher seismic velocities than normal oceanic crust. Structure of the Marmara Sea Basin in the North Anatolian Fault Zone,a broad tectonic zone with associated high swarmlike seismic activity. The Marmara Sea basin is the extension of the Thrace basin in the north and northwest. During the Middle Eocene, the subsidence of basement occurred, creating the Thrace basin.
